GreenSpace Café in Ferndale Announces Closure
(Crystal A. Proxmire, Jan. 19, 2020)
Ferndale, MI- GreenSpace Café, Downtown Ferndale’s upscale vegan restaurant announced Sunday evening that they would be closing at the end of the month.
The announcement shared by GreenSpace Cafe’s Facebook as well as by owner Joel Kahn read:
“Announcement: “After over 4 years of loving on the informed and healthy fine dining community we have cultivated, GreenSpace Café in Ferndale (not GreenSpace & Go) will close permanently 2/1/20.
“Issues with our landlord, leases, and finances have left no options. We love the GreenSpace community, the 10 Hour Magazine Best of Detroit Awards, WDIV Best Vegan Restaurant awards and others. We love the 400,000 plus meals we have served leading to 146,000 animal lives saved (if these were meat meals) plus the 160,000,000 million gallons of water, 4 million sq. feet of forest lands, and 3 million lbs. of CO2 we have saved over these years. The impact on the restaurant community in Detroit and nationally are meaningful to us.
“We are deeply grateful to our amazing staff over these years, current and past, and our amazing customers. Alas, the healthy plant food market is still tiny even if vibrant and growing.
“The Kahn Family will remain public advocates for healthy whole-food plant eating. We are committed to GreenSpace & Go, meal plans and meal prep, as vehicles to assist as many as possible to have healthy eating options.
“Thank you again for your love, kindness, patronage, and health advocacy. GreenSpace Café gift cards will be honored in the Ferndale location through the end of the month. See you at GreenSpace & Go and grab a 10-meal discount card while you are there.”
GreenSpace & Go is the Kahn Family’s other enterprise, focusing on quick healthy foods. There is some seating, but it is mainly for carry-out customers. They’re located at 32867 Woodward Ave, Royal Oak, MI 48073. Learn more at their website.
